Understanding the Technology: LCD vs Magnetic Beads

To make an informed decision, it helps to understand the physical mechanisms behind these two popular drawing tools. LCD writing pads utilize a pressure-sensitive liquid crystal display. The screen contains a specialized cholesteric liquid crystal layer sandwiched between two sheets of flexible plastic. When your child presses the plastic stylus against the screen, the physical pressure alters the alignment of the crystals in that specific spot, causing them to reflect ambient light and reveal a bright, high-contrast line.

It is important to note that standard LCD writing pads do not feature a backlight and do not emit light. This design makes them highly eye-friendly and safe for extended use, as they do not contribute to digital eye strain. However, because they rely entirely on ambient room lighting to make the drawings visible, they can be difficult to see in dimly lit environments. A small, built-in coin cell battery is only used to send a brief electrical pulse to reset the crystals when the erase button is pressed; the actual act of drawing requires no electrical power at all.

Magnetic drawing boards operate on a purely mechanical, battery-free system. The drawing surface consists of a sealed plastic panel containing a honeycomb grid. Each tiny cell in this grid is filled with a thick, white, opaque liquid—typically a non-toxic gel or oil—and fine magnetic particles or iron powder. When your child drags the magnetic stylus across the screen, the magnet in the tip pulls the dark particles to the top of the cells, making them visible against the white background.

To clear the screen on a magnetic board, your child slides a lever located at the bottom or side of the frame. This action moves a long bar magnet across the underside of the honeycomb grid, pulling the dark magnetic particles back down to the bottom of the cells and out of sight. Because neither technology uses ink, pigment, or chemical dyes, both options eliminate the risk of crayon marks on HDB flat walls or marker stains on clothing, making them highly popular among parents seeking a clean home environment.

Core Comparison Dimensions for Parents

Safety, Durability, and Choking Hazards

When choosing toys for young children, safety is always the primary concern. For LCD writing pads, the most critical safety checkpoint is the battery compartment. Because these devices rely on small lithium coin cell batteries (such as CR2016 or CR2025 cells) to power the screen-erase function, you must verify that the battery compartment is securely fastened with a screw. If a child manages to open the compartment, swallowing a coin cell battery can cause severe, life-threatening internal chemical burns within hours. Always check the battery security before handing the device to a child.

In terms of durability, LCD pads are relatively resilient but remain susceptible to structural damage. The screen itself is made of flexible plastic that can withstand normal drawing pressure. However, if a child steps on the screen, sits on the device, or strikes it with a hard toy, the liquid crystal layer can crack. This damage results in permanent dark spots, bleeding, or a complete failure of the erase function, which cannot be repaired.

Magnetic drawing boards present a different set of safety considerations. The main risk associated with these boards is the potential for the plastic casing to crack. If a cheap or worn-out board is dropped repeatedly on hard flooring, such as ceramic tiles, the outer shell or the internal honeycomb grid can fracture. This can lead to the leakage of the internal gel and the tiny magnetic beads or iron powder. If ingested, these small magnetic parts pose a severe choking hazard and can cause serious internal injuries by attracting each other through intestinal walls. To mitigate this risk, look for boards constructed from thick, high-impact ABS plastic, and regularly inspect the seams for hairline cracks.

Regardless of which drawing pad you choose, always check the manufacturer’s recommended age grading and safety certifications on the packaging. If you notice any damage, such as a loose battery cover on an LCD pad or a cracked frame on a magnetic board, discontinue use immediately and contact the manufacturer or a qualified professional.

Portability, Weight, and Mess-Free Drawing

For families who are frequently on the go, portability is a major deciding factor. LCD writing pads are the clear winners in this category. They are designed to be incredibly thin—often measuring less than 10mm in thickness—and exceptionally lightweight, with many models weighing under 200 grams. This ultra-slim profile allows them to slide easily into a diaper bag, a child’s backpack, or even the seatback pocket of a car or public transport vehicle. They are highly convenient for keeping children quietly entertained during long MRT rides or while waiting for food at a busy local cafe.

Stylus storage is another practical consideration for travel. Most LCD writing pads feature a dedicated slot on the frame where the stylus snaps securely into place, or they include a small hole for attaching a lanyard or tether. This helps prevent the stylus from getting lost during transit, ensuring the pad is always ready for use.

Magnetic drawing boards are significantly bulkier and heavier. The double-walled plastic frame, the internal honeycomb layer, and the sliding eraser mechanism add substantial thickness and weight to the design. While they are excellent for home play or short car trips where space is not a constraint, they are less practical to carry around in a small handbag during a day out. The stylus on a magnetic board is typically attached by a short string, and the board may feature a molded tray that can collect dust, crumbs, or lint over time.

While both options provide a completely mess-free drawing experience, they differ in visual clarity. LCD screens offer sharp, high-contrast lines that remain clean and distinct until the erase button is pressed. Magnetic boards can sometimes suffer from “ghosting,” where faint grey smudges or residual lines remain on the screen even after sliding the eraser multiple times. This is a natural characteristic of the magnetic gel system and tend to become more pronounced as the board ages.

Erasing Mechanics and Creative Limitations

The way each pad erases has a direct impact on how children interact with them and the types of creative play they support. Erasing an LCD pad is instantaneous and effortless. With a single press of the erase button, the entire screen is cleared in a fraction of a second. While this is highly satisfying, it comes with a notable limitation: most basic LCD pads do not support partial erasing. If your child is working on a detailed drawing and makes a minor mistake, they cannot erase just that section; they must clear the entire screen and start over. Some models feature a lock switch on the back to prevent accidental erasing, but this also prevents any new lines from being added while active.

In contrast, magnetic drawing boards utilize a manual sliding eraser bar. Erasing requires the child to physically slide the knob back and forth across the bottom of the board. This tactile action provides excellent sensory feedback and helps younger children develop hand-eye coordination and fine motor strength. However, cheaper or older magnetic boards may require three or four passes to fully clear the screen, and the slider can sometimes catch or jam if the plastic track becomes warped or dirty.

Color capabilities are also limited on both types of drawing pads. Standard LCD writing pads display a single, solid color, typically a bright green or blue against a dark background. Some models feature multi-zone color filters behind the screen to create a rainbow effect, but these colors are fixed in specific areas and cannot be mixed or blended. Similarly, magnetic boards may divide the drawing area into four colored quadrants (such as red, blue, yellow, and green), but the child cannot choose where the colors appear; the color is determined solely by which zone of the board the stylus touches.

Neither option supports advanced artistic techniques like color blending, shading, or permanent artwork preservation. If your child wants to save their creations, you will need to take a photo of the screen with a smartphone before erasing it.

Matching the Drawing Pad to Your Child's Age and Skills

Toddlers (Ages 2-4)

For toddlers in this age group, magnetic drawing boards are generally the superior choice. At this developmental stage, children are still refining their palmar grasp, which involves holding objects with their entire fist rather than their fingers. The chunky, thick stylus of a magnetic drawing board is much easier for small hands to grip and control compared to the thin, pencil-like stylus of an LCD pad.

The physical sliding eraser and the inclusion of magnetic shape stamps (such as circles, triangles, and stars) offer highly engaging sensory play. Toddlers love the cause-and-effect experience of pressing a stamp to create a shape and then sliding the bar to make it disappear. Additionally, the thick, durable plastic frame of a magnetic board is much better suited to withstand the inevitable drops, tosses, and accidental steps that occur during toddler play.

Preschoolers and Early School Age (Ages 4-8)

For older children, LCD writing pads offer a more mature and versatile experience. By age four, most children are developing a tripod grasp (holding a writing tool between the thumb, index, and middle fingers). The slim stylus of an LCD pad mimics a real pencil, making it an excellent tool for practicing fine motor control, writing the alphabet, spelling words, and solving simple math problems.

Older children also have the cognitive ability to understand how the screen-lock switch works, allowing them to protect their drawings or homework drafts from being accidentally erased. The smooth, high-contrast screen provides a writing experience that feels remarkably close to pen on paper, which appeals to children who are transitioning into structured school activities.

Pricing, Value, and Pre-Purchase Checklist

Both LCD writing pads and magnetic drawing boards are highly budget-friendly options. Basic models of both types typically range from under S$10 to S$15 on local online marketplaces. Premium versions—such as larger 12-inch LCD pads with partial-erase technology or heavy-duty magnetic boards that include detachable legs to convert the board into a small drawing desk—generally sit in a mid-range tier of S$20 to S$35.

Before adding a drawing pad to your cart, use the checklists below to verify key product specifications.

Pre-Purchase Checklist for LCD Writing Pads:

  • Battery Security: Confirm that the battery compartment is secured with a screw to prevent child access.
  • Lock Switch: Ensure the device features a physical screen-lock toggle on the back or side.
  • Stylus Tether: Check if the product includes a stylus lanyard or a secure slot to prevent loss.
  • Screen Size: Verify the screen dimensions (an 8.5-inch screen is standard for travel, while a 10-inch or 12-inch screen is better for home use).
  • User Reviews: Look for feedback regarding screen brightness, as some budget models can be dim in standard indoor lighting.

Pre-Purchase Checklist for Magnetic Drawing Boards:

  • Material Quality: Look for high-impact ABS plastic to ensure the frame can withstand drops on hard floors.
  • Eraser Smoothness: Read reviews to confirm that the sliding eraser moves smoothly without jamming.
  • Stamp Safety: If the board includes magnetic stamps, verify that they are large enough to not pose a choking hazard.
  • Tethered Stylus: Ensure the stylus is attached to the board with a durable cord so it does not get misplaced.

When shopping on e-commerce platforms in Singapore, it is also wise to check the seller’s return policy. Physical defects, weak magnetic attraction, or screen damage during shipping are best resolved immediately upon unboxing, so a flexible return or exchange policy adds significant value to your purchase.
